Meet Dr. Roya Naseh—a dentist with an extraordinary journey. Growing up in a family of educated doctors, she embraced her passion and earned her Doctor of Dental Surgery (DDS) degree from Mashhad University of Medical Sciences in Iran back in 1997. What’s truly impressive is that she not only graduated at the top of her class but also managed to raise her one-year-old daughter simultaneously.
After spending a couple of years working as a general dentist, Dr. Roya felt a strong inner pull to pursue further specialization. In 1999, she made her way back to Mashhad University, embarking on an intensive three-year orthodontic residency that she successfully completed in 2002. Impressively, she once again secured the top position in the Iranian National Dental Board Exam.
For a remarkable 15 years, Dr. Roya shared her knowledge as a university professor at Qazvin University of Medical Sciences. There, she nurtured the minds of budding orthodontists, teaching them the ropes of her craft. But that’s not all—she donned various hats, serving as Dean Associate in Education, Orthodontic Department Head, and Research Centre Head. No wonder she’s got a collection of papers published in both local and international journals.
